We have strong reservations recommending Precision because communication from Home Depot salesperson & Precision personnel regarding project was poor, namely full of incomplete or omitted information vital to a project. In particular, we took issue with three things. 1. When your technician came to measure our kitchen setup, he advised us that our newly purchased sink's width was too large (by about an inch). Immediately he told us he couldn't proceed with the measurements, hence he packed up and left. Not once did he advise us that had we simply removed a portion of the cabinet side wall, sufficient clearance would have been achieved. When I informed the Home Depot salesperson of this, telling her I could knock out a section of the wall to achieve clearance, she replied, "of course, this is commonly done in such projects so go ahead". To Home Depot's credit, they absorbed the $200 re-measurement fee for your technician to return to complete his task. Suffice it to say, this fiasco ended up having us return the sink only to repurchase it again once we learned knocking out the wall work. This comedy of errors and delays could have been avoided if your technician was a bit more forthcoming and communicative. 2. The Home Depot salesperson gave us an original quote that implied a standard 5" backsplash was factored in to our bid. We learned later such was not the case which then led to confusion, further delay and of course, additional costs once backsplash material and labor were added. And, we specifically requested a bull-nose edge to minimize chipping. As an aside, we even decided to purchase your lifetime "chip mitigation" insurance. However, we expected this edge on ALL components only to learn the backsplash did not come with that, only a "square" one that had a less aggressive chamfer that would be more easily damaged. This gave us mismatched edges between the backsplash and the countertop. Had we known this was the case (again, no one informed us), we would have explicitly requested same on both and would have gladly paid for it. 3.
